You don't want to remove the heater core. The heater box assembly is the first piece they put in the car when they assemble the interior. You have to remove the steering column then the dash to get to the heater.
Since you live in Phoenix you may not have a thermostat in your car. I grew up in L.A. and cooling systems get seriously abused where it doesn't freeze.
